编程语言是英文的吗为什么
-
编程语言不一定是英文的,因为编程语言的设计初衷是为了让程序员能够用一种特定的语法和规则来编写计算机程序,而这种语法和规则并不依赖于任何特定的自然语言。因此,编程语言可以使用任何语言来表达,包括英文、中文、法文等等。
然而,英文在计算机科学领域中被广泛使用,几乎所有的主流编程语言都是以英文单词和符号作为关键字和语法的基础。这主要是因为早期的计算机科学研究和编程语言的发展起源于英语国家,因此英文成为了事实上的国际计算机语言。
使用英文作为编程语言的好处之一是它的普遍性和通用性。由于英文在全球范围内被广泛使用,使用英文编写的程序可以被更多的人理解和使用。此外,英文的语法和表达方式相对简洁和规范,有利于程序的可读性和维护性。
虽然英文是主流的编程语言,但也有一些编程语言是使用其他语言来设计和实现的。例如,Lisp和Prolog是使用自然语言来设计的,而不是基于英文。此外,还有一些编程语言是专门为特定语言群体设计的,比如Haskell和Erlang是为函数式编程爱好者设计的,这些语言可能使用其他语言作为关键字和语法的基础。
总之,编程语言不一定是英文的,但由于历史原因和实用性考虑,大部分编程语言都使用英文作为关键字和语法的基础。不过,随着技术的进步和全球化的发展,未来可能会出现更多基于其他语言的编程语言。
1年前 -
是的,编程语言通常使用英文作为其基础语言。这是因为编程语言最初的发展和设计主要是在英语为母语的国家进行的。下面是几个原因解释为什么编程语言使用英文:
1.历史原因:计算机科学的起源可以追溯到20世纪40年代和50年代,当时计算机科学领域的先驱者主要来自美国和英国。最早的计算机编程语言,如Fortran和COBOL,是在这些国家开发的,所以使用英文是自然而然的选择。
2.国际化和标准化:随着计算机科学的发展和全球化的趋势,使用英文作为编程语言的标准化工具有助于实现跨国界和跨文化的合作。使用英文可以让程序员们更容易理解和共享代码,提高代码的可读性和可维护性。
3.广泛使用和资源丰富:由于使用英文的编程语言被广泛采用和使用,这意味着有更多的资源和支持可用。在线教程、文档、书籍和社区讨论等都更容易找到,这对于初学者和开发者来说是一个巨大的优势。
4.简洁和规范:英文是一种较为简洁和规范的语言,适合用于编程语言的表达。英文单词和语法结构相对简单,易于理解和记忆,这使得编写和阅读代码更加高效。
5.跨平台兼容性:使用英文作为编程语言可以提高代码的跨平台兼容性。由于英文是国际通用语言,不同国家的程序员可以使用相同的英文编程语言编写代码,无论他们所使用的操作系统或开发环境是什么。
尽管编程语言使用英文作为其基础语言,但还是有一些编程语言是非英文的。例如,日本的Ruby编程语言使用日语关键字和标识符。此外,还有一些针对特定语言和文化的编程语言,如中文编程语言"中文编程"和韩文编程语言"Hangul".
总之,编程语言使用英文的主要原因是历史和国际化的因素,英文的广泛使用和资源丰富以及其简洁和规范性。这使得使用英文作为编程语言可以实现全球范围内的合作和交流,提高代码的可读性和可维护性。
1年前 -
编程语言通常是以英文为基础的,原因有以下几点:
1.历史原因:计算机科学和编程的起源可以追溯到上世纪40年代和50年代的美国。当时,英语是科学和技术领域的主要语言,因此早期的计算机科学家和程序员使用英文来开发和编写计算机程序。
2.国际化:随着计算机技术的发展和全球化的趋势,编程语言也需要适应不同国家和地区的需求。英语作为一种全球通用的语言,可以更好地满足国际化的需求,使得不同国家和地区的程序员能够更容易地使用和理解编程语言。
3.标识符和关键字的一致性:编程语言中的标识符和关键字是用于定义变量、函数、类等元素的重要组成部分。使用英文作为编程语言的基础可以确保这些标识符和关键字在全球范围内保持一致,避免因为语言差异导致的混淆和错误。
4.文档和资源的丰富性:由于英文是科技领域的主要语言,很多编程语言的文档、教程和资源都是以英文为主要语言编写的。使用英文作为编程语言的基础可以更方便地获取和理解这些资源,使得学习和使用编程语言更加便利。
需要注意的是,虽然编程语言通常是以英文为基础的,但是编程语言本身并不是英文,它们是一种用于表示计算机指令和操作的形式化语言。实际上,编程语言可以使用不同的字符集和符号,只要满足语法规则即可。因此,虽然英文是编程语言的主要表达方式,但并不是唯一的选择。
1年前